Output 2e5b85e83caf90ec7833b2216ae1713f0d1bae151be83b96875ddda7700d17ac:50

value
588212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 842ec39c1c9ae6f2125ed7f53145191c6bf7254e OP_EQUAL
address
3Djw96Hw9w7KHpUJ253pv2SLuKghLxM3me
transaction
2e5b85e83caf90ec7833b2216ae1713f0d1bae151be83b96875ddda7700d17ac
spent
true